属性动画ObjectAnimator

查看之前的插值器http://www.jianshu.com/p/ca469ebf8889
http://www.jianshu.com/p/a1658275702f

Android 3.0之前已有动画框架Animation(详见:Android之视图动画Animation),但存在一些局限性,当某个元素发生视图动画后,其响应事件位置还在动画前的地方。于是3.0之后,Google提出了属性动画。


animator = ObjectAnimator.ofFloat(itemView, "translationX", -PixelUtils.dp2px(80 * type), 0).setDuration(100);
animator.setInterpolator(new AccelerateInterpolator());//AccelerateInterpolator 开始的地方速率改变比较慢,然后开始加速
animator.start();
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• Android 自定义View的各种姿势1 Activity的显示之ViewRootImpl详解 Activity...
    passiontim阅读 173,020评论 25 708
  • 背景介绍: 每一个app的迭代都会随着功能的增加完善,所需要的资源文件也越来越多,这就导致发到市场上的包也越来越大...
    最有文化的码农阅读 2,093评论 1 6
  • 对于那个女人,我知之甚少。但这并不妨碍我们在一起。 人是社会性动物,需要交流或爱抚,身体及心理上的触碰,与他人产生...
    蜗牛小姐123阅读 347评论 0 2
  • 为什么是番茄和蛋呢? 可能就像番茄加蛋一样从来不会有违和感 ...... 有句话怎么说来的 你不逼自己一把永远不知...
    Dr_Cola阅读 235评论 0 0
  • 第一种,他懂得尊重你 他对你的爱比要求多,他对自己有主见,对你则不会太有主见。他尊重你作出的各种人生选择,鼓励你发...
    16aa5fab5f62阅读 324评论 0 0